TIA Auslegung CPU bei Verwendung der Basic Process libary

guenni

Level-2
Beiträge
315
Reaktionspunkte
34
Zuviel Werbung?
-> Hier kostenlos registrieren
Ich bin gerade am austesten der Funktionen von der Basic Process Libary im Tia V15.1.

Dabei ist mir aufgefallen dass für die Bearbeitung nur des Analogread für 1 Sensor bei einer CPU1515 ca. 9ms benötigt. Das finde ich ziemlich lange.
Ich habe aber 120 Sensoren sowie 30 Antriebe und 30 Regler.
Das macht meine CPU nicht mit.

Ich wechsle nun auf ne CPU1517.

Gibt es eine Empfehlung welcher CPU Minimum eingesetzt werden soll bei Verwendung der Basic Libary.

Gruss

Guenni
 
Zuletzt bearbeitet:
Hast du mit diesen Bausteinen schon mehr Erfahrung gesammelt bzw. das Problem der hohen Zykluszeit nachvollziehen können?
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Hallo Acid
Bei der 1517 ist die Zykluszeit massiv nach unten gekommen < 30ms.
Seit dieser Woche hat Siemens eine neue Libary veröffentlicht da wurde an der Performance gearbeitet. Getestet habe ich diese noch nicht.
Sie soll aber Aufteilung auf mehrere Bildschirme unterstützen dieses konnte die vorherige nicht.
Sobald ich ein Zeitfenster habe teste ich die neue und berichte.

Gruss
Guenni
 
Schließe mich Onkel Dagoberts Frage an.
Habe heute mal irgend einen FB der neuen Bibliothek (V2.0) angesehen, mir wäre auf den ersten Blick nichts aufgefallen, das groß die Zykluszeit belastet, nur simples Bitegeschubse usw...

Die nutzen ja noch nicht mal ProgramAlarm, dahingehend müsste ich die Blöcke sowieso modifizieren.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
Ich habe eine Anlage da haben wir die Libary für V14 migriert in V15. 1.

Die Anlage hat 150 AE, 30 PID Regler und ca. 40 Motoren aller Art. Zuerst hatten wir ne 1515 CPU als wir zu Testzwecken nur die Analog Sensoren in der CPU hatten bekamen wir Zyklusüberschreitung. Die Zykluszeit Betrug über 500ms.
Dann luden wir nur 1 Sensor und kontrollierten die Zykluszeit die Betrug 90ms. Sonst war nichts in der CPU aktiv.

Nachtrag:
Bei den 30ms waren alle AE aktiv die gleiche Konfiguration wie bei der 1515.

Gesendet von meinem CLT-L29 mit Tapatalk
 
Zuletzt bearbeitet:
Ich hole den Thread nochmal hoch...

Hast du das mit der aktuellen Version (2.2 für V15.1) der Bibliothek noch mal getestet? Fressen die Bausteine wirklich so viel CPU Zeit?
 
Ich hole den Thread nochmal hoch...

Hast du das mit der aktuellen Version (2.2 für V15.1) der Bibliothek noch mal getestet? Fressen die Bausteine wirklich so viel CPU Zeit?
Hallo Acid

Nein habe ich noch nicht.
Haben das nicht weiterverfolgt da mein Kollege eine schnellere CPU bestellt hatte und das Projekt noch nicht abgeschlossen ist.
Jedoch bei meinem aktuellen Projekt brauche ich neu Bausteine aus dieser Bibliothek. Da werde ich mal schauen.

Gruss Guenni

Gesendet von meinem CLT-L29 mit Tapatalk
 
Zuviel Werbung?
-> Hier kostenlos registrieren
@guenni, acid

Benutzt ihr die Library produktiv?
Komplett oder nur Teile davon, mit oder ohne HMI-Bausteine.

Kommt mir teilweise wie eine eierlegende Wolmilchsau vor, immerhin parametrierbar, aber dadurch auch reichlich kompliziert.
Ich hab mal testweise die Siemens-Bausteine für die PSU8600 (24-V Netzteile) in WinCC-Prof. und Adv. genutzt. Aber auch die waren unglaublich kompliziert und verwinkelt aufgebaut und fraßen leider pro Netzteil ca. 500 PowerVariablen?

Nehmt ihr Änderungen vor oder nutzt ihr das so wie es von Siemens kommt?
 
Ich hab mal testweise die Siemens-Bausteine für die PSU8600 (24-V Netzteile) in WinCC-Prof. und Adv. genutzt. Aber auch die waren unglaublich kompliziert und verwinkelt aufgebaut und fraßen leider pro Netzteil ca. 500 PowerVariablen?

Ja, das kann ich nur bestätigen. Ich habe vor ca. 6 Monaten auch 2 PSU 8600 Netzteile mit den Siemens Bausteinen in Betrieb genommen und mächtig gekämpft
( es gibt für jede Firmware Version des PSU eigene Bausteine ). Nachdem es lief und ich aufgrund der vielen Bugs in der PSU ein FW Update vorgenommen habe,
ging gar nichts mehr ( neue Bausteine von $S runterladen, bei denen ist die Verschaltung dann auch wieder anders..... )

Mit den PSU8600 kann ich nur sagen, wenn es läuft, nichts mehr anfassen ( keine Bausteine ändern, keine FW laden und drauf schreiben,
was für eine FW geladen ist damit man bei einem Ausfall ein neueres Gerät runterrüsten kann ( was teilweise auch nicht möglich ist, da die
FW-Versionen an den HW Stand gebunden sind..... )
 
Ja, das kann ich nur bestätigen. Ich habe vor ca. 6 Monaten auch 2 PSU 8600 Netzteile mit den Siemens Bausteinen in Betrieb genommen und mächtig gekämpft
( es gibt für jede Firmware Version des PSU eigene Bausteine ). Nachdem es lief und ich aufgrund der vielen Bugs in der PSU ein FW Update vorgenommen habe,
ging gar nichts mehr ( neue Bausteine von $S runterladen, bei denen ist die Verschaltung dann auch wieder anders..... )

Mit den PSU8600 kann ich nur sagen, wenn es läuft, nichts mehr anfassen ( keine Bausteine ändern, keine FW laden und drauf schreiben,
was für eine FW geladen ist damit man bei einem Ausfall ein neueres Gerät runterrüsten kann ( was teilweise auch nicht möglich ist, da die
FW-Versionen an den HW Stand gebunden sind..... )

Da ich einen WinCC Prof. PC in der Anlage habe, hab ich dann einen Seite eingebaut, die für jede PSU über die IP die Webseite der PSU anzeigt.
Sieht etwas lustig aus, denn irgendwie paßt die Website sioch nciht korrekt in das Web-Control von WinCC Prof ein und wird in 3 Teilen scaliert, rechts mit Scrollbalken.
Mit Safari oder dem Internetexplorer wird es korrekt angezeigt, wahrscheinlich zu schwierig für die WinCC-Prof-Entwickler. *ROFL*
Aber immerhin, man kann sich alles anzeigen lassen und auch parametrieren.
 
Zuviel Werbung?
-> Hier kostenlos registrieren
@guenni, acid

Benutzt ihr die Library produktiv?
Komplett oder nur Teile davon, mit oder ohne HMI-Bausteine.

Kommt mir teilweise wie eine eierlegende Wolmilchsau vor, immerhin parametrierbar, aber dadurch auch reichlich kompliziert.
Ich hab mal testweise die Siemens-Bausteine für die PSU8600 (24-V Netzteile) in WinCC-Prof. und Adv. genutzt. Aber auch die waren unglaublich kompliziert und verwinkelt aufgebaut und fraßen leider pro Netzteil ca. 500 PowerVariablen?

Nehmt ihr Änderungen vor oder nutzt ihr das so wie es von Siemens kommt?
Hallo Ralle

Mein Kollege hat einige produktiv im Einsatz. Damit Sie in der Tia Version 15.1 funktierten musste er Anpassungen vornehmen. Deshalb muss er auf der Variante bleiben und kann nicht auf die Bausteinvariante V2. 2 gehen.

Gesendet von meinem CLT-L29 mit Tapatalk
 
Zurück
Oben